Birlovo
Birlovo is a hamlet in Moscow Oblast, Central Russia and has about 114 residents. Birlovo is situated nearby to the hamlet Митькино, as well as near the locality СНТ «Надежда-1».| Tap on a place to explore it |

Dmitrov is a small millennial city in Russia, located some 65 km north of the capital Moscow. It has some 60,000 inhabitants and is renowned for its old and beautiful kremlin.
